MCP Server Example
by y16ra
This is a simple example implementation of an MCP server. It provides basic functionalities like hello world and echo.
View on GitHub
Last updated: N/A
MCP Server Example
シンプルなMCPサーバーの実装例です。
機能
hello_world
: シンプルな挨拶を返す関数echo
: 入力された文字列をエコーバックする関数
必要条件
- Python 3.13以上
- 依存パッケージ:
- httpx >= 0.28.1
- mcp[cli] >= 1.6.0
インストール方法
プロジェクトはpyproject.toml
で依存関係を管理しています。
使用方法
サーバーを起動するには:
python server.py
Development Modeで起動するには:
# 基本的な起動方法
mcp dev server.py
Development ModeではMCPインスペクターを使用したデバッグが可能です
ライセンス
MIT License - 詳細はLICENSEファイルを参照してください。